Edit: So, out of the box, just moving the sticks and comparing it to the V1 / first batch:
The V2 are more silent, but I still detect a click sound on one of them per box, while the other one is just silent.
You can feel the friction when moving/rotating the sticks, so again, 1 of them per box feels different, silent, less friction, and one still causes something inside to click. This may be the spring, and not the slider, but I'll need to open these to investigate.
Post automatically merged:
Ok, first stick installed, and there's problems.
After installation, I noticed activation pressure to the left side was different from the right side - it felt quite a bit more pressure was needed to move the stick left. I calibrated and checked the dot's movement, and there's a "bump" on the left side, that stops movement and even bounces it a bit back before resuming the movement.
I have installed 2 more (now at 3 out of 4), and these didn't have the "bump" issue.
